#7e6283 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e6283 is composed of 49.4% red, 38.4%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.8% cyan, 25.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 290.9 degrees, a saturation of 14.4% and a lightness of 44.9%. #7e6283 color hex could be obtained by blending #fcc4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#7e6283 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e6283 has RGB values of R:126, G:98,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8282755.
